Access to clean fuels for cooking vs. per capita energy use in Dominican Republic
Dominican Republic: Access to clean fuels for cooking vs. per capita energy use was 93.0% in 2024. ▲ Rising
Access to clean fuels for cooking vs. per capita energy use in Dominican Republic, 2000–2024
Source: World Health Organization - Global Health Observatory (2026) – with minor processing by Our World in Data. Measured in %.
Analysis
Dominican Republic recorded 93.0% for access to clean fuels for cooking vs. per capita energy use in 2024. That is the highest value across all 25 years on record.
Compared with earlier readings it is up 4.5% over ten years.
Over the whole period, access to clean fuels for cooking vs. per capita energy use in Dominican Republic peaked at 93.0% in 2022 and was at its lowest, 85.0%, in 2000.
That places Dominican Republic 95th out of 194 countries with data for 2024, putting it in the middle of the range.
The long-run direction has been consistently rising across the 25 years of available data.

About this data
Access to clean fuels or technologies reduce exposure to indoor air pollutants, a leading cause of death in low-income households. Energy is measured in kilowatt-hours of total energy supply per person.
